Pregnancy is an important moment in every woman\’s life, but in the early stages of pregnancy, a woman\’s body will experience a series of changes and symptoms. Understanding these early signs can help expectant mothers better cope with the changes during pregnancy. Let me tell you below what are the early symptoms of pregnancy!

1. Breast changes: In the early stages of pregnancy, breasts usually undergo significant changes. The breasts may become more sensitive and tender, and the skin around the nipples may become darker. This is due to changes in hormone levels in the body.

2. Fatigue: In the early stages of pregnancy, many expectant mothers will feel very tired and weak. This is due to the increase in hormone levels during pregnancy and the body\’s need to adapt to the new changes.

3. Early pregnancy reactions: Early pregnancy reactions are one of the most common symptoms in early pregnancy. It includes nausea, vomiting, changes in appetite, etc. Different mothers-to-be will have different symptoms of early pregnancy symptoms. Some may have severe symptoms, while others may only experience mild symptoms.

4. Frequent urination: In the early stages of pregnancy, expectant mothers may feel the need to urinate frequently due to the pressure on the bladder due to the enlargement of the uterus. This is a normal physiological change, so don’t worry too much.

5. Mood swings: In the early stages of pregnancy, due to fluctuations in hormone levels, expectant mothers may experience mood swings, including depression, irritability, anxiety, etc. This is a normal physiological reaction. Keep a positive attitude, communicate with family and friends, and seek support.

6. Appetite changes: In the early stages of pregnancy, some expectant mothers may experience changes in appetite. Some may experience an increase in appetite, while others may experience a decrease in appetite. This is due to changes in hormone levels.

7. Sleepiness: In the early stages of pregnancy, due to many changes in the body, many expectant mothers will feel more sleepy and need more rest and sleep. This is a normal reaction. Give yourself enough rest time.

8. Dizziness: In the early stages of pregnancy, some expectant mothers may feel dizzy due to changes in hormone levels in the body. Pay attention to maintaining good posture, avoid standing up too quickly, drink plenty of water, and replenish the water and nutrients needed by the body.

The above is the main content of the early symptoms of pregnancy. I hope it will be helpful to expectant mothers. Everyone\’s body and reaction are different. If you have any discomfort or questions, it is recommended to consult a doctor in time. I wish all expectant mothers a healthy and happy pregnancy!
